Deactivating

Facebook offers you two choices: 2 options: deactivate or remove

The very first couldn't be easier. On the desktop computer, click the drop-down menu at the top-right of your screen and choose settings. Click General on the top left, Edit alongside "Manage Account" Scroll down and you'll see a "Deactivate My Account" link at the bottom. (Here's the direct link to utilize while logged in.).

If you get on your mobile device, such as using Facebook for iphone, similarly go to settings > Account settings > General > Manage Account > Deactivate.


Facebook does not take this lightly - it'll do whatever it can to maintain you about, including emotional blackmail regarding just how much your friends will certainly miss you.

Thus, "Deactivation" is not the same as leaving Facebook. Yes, your timeline will disappear, you will not have accessibility to the website or your account through mobile applications, friends cannot post or contact you, and you'll lose accessibility to all those third-party solutions that use (or call for) Facebook for login. But Facebook does not delete the account. Why? So you could reactivate it later.

Just if expected re-activation isn't really in your future, you need to download a copy of all your data on Facebook - posts, images, videos, talks, and so on-- from the settings menu (under "General"). What you discover could amaze you, as our Neil Rubenking found out.

Account Removal


To totally erase your Facebook account forever and ever, go to the Delete My Account web page at https://www.facebook.com/help/delete_account. Simply be aware that, each the Facebook data use policy "after you remove info from your profile or remove your account, copies of that information could remain readable somewhere else to the extent it has actually been shared with others, it was or else dispersed according to your privacy settings, or it was replicated or stored by various other users.".

Translation: if you composed a discuss a buddy's standing upgrade or image, it will certainly stay after you remove your personal profile. A few of your posts and also photos could spend time for as long as 90 days after removal, as well, though simply on Facebook web servers, not reside on the website.

Removal in behalf of Others

If you wish to alert Facebook about a user you recognize is under 13, you can report the account, you narc. If Facebook could "reasonably validate" the account is made use of by someone underage-- Facebook prohibits youngsters under 13 to abide by government regulation-- it will certainly erase the account instantly, without educating any person.

There's a different type to request removal of make up people that are medically incapacitated and hence unable to make use of Facebook. For this to work, the requester needs to show they are the guardian of the person concerned (such as by power of attorney) in addition to offer an official note from a doctor or clinical facility that spells out the incapacitation. Redact any type of information essential to keep some privacy, such as clinical account numbers, addresses, etc.

If a customer has passed away, a legacy call-- a Facebook close friend or loved one that was assigned by the account proprietor before they passed away-- could obtain access to that individual's timeline, when approved by Facebook. The tradition contact could have to offer a connect to an obituary or other documentation such as a fatality certificate. Facebook will "hallow" the page so the dead timeline survives (under control of the legacy call, that can't publish as you), or if preferred, remove it.


Assign a details legacy call individual to manage your account after your passing. You can find that under settings > General > Manage Account > Your Legacy Contact. When you established one up, you'll get a notification annually from Facebook to check that the get in touch with need to stay the very same, unless you pull out of that. You can also take the extra step of making certain that after you die, if the tradition call does report you to Facebook as dead, your account obtains erased (even if the legacy contact desires the timeline to be hallowed).
